What the AT32F415 does

The AT32F415xx family are 32-bit ARM Cortex-M4 microcontrollers featuring 64 to 256 Kbytes of flash, 32 Kbytes of SRAM, and up to 55 GPIO ports. These devices operate at frequencies up to 150 MHz with a 12-bit 2 MSPS ADC, 11 timers, and 12 communication interfaces including CAN and OTGFS. Available in LQFP64, LQFP48, QFN48, and QFN32 packages, they support operating temperatures from -40 to +105 °C. Engineers typically use these MCUs for embedded control applications requiring high performance, flexible peripherals, and robust power management features across commercial, industrial, and military temperature grades.
